The following ON/OFF toggles have been removed from the user interface:
11+
* **Personal Settings** > **Preferences** "Go to the new dashboard by default"
12+
* **Personal Workspace** > **Site list** "Open sites in new beta"
13+
* **Professional Workspace** > **Site list** "Open sites in new beta" ([removed in a previous release](/release-notes/2025/11/new-site-dashboard-now-default-for-professional-workspaces))
